Promenade
Did you know that the beach in Barcelona is not only a beautiful spot to soak up the sun and take a dip in the Mediterranean Sea, but it’s also surrounded by a vibrant promenade? Known as Passeig Marítim de la Barceloneta, this lively walkway is the perfect place to take a stroll, people-watch, and enjoy the bustling atmosphere of the city’s beachfront. Historical Significance
Did you know that Barceloneta Barcelona is not just a popular beach destination, but also has a fascinating history as a former fishermen’s district? Its rich past is evident in the charming architecture and cultural traditions that still thrive in the area today. Did you know that the Ciutadella fortress in the 18th century displaced many residents from their homes? To accommodate these displaced individuals, a building was constructed during that time period. This building has a rich history and served an important purpose in providing shelter for those in need.
